About the Company
The Family Office of a prominent Indian business group, managing the private investment portfolio and strategic interests of the promoter family. Among its key holdings is a fast-growing pharmaceutical and API manufacturer with a strong footprint in specialty chemicals and regulated global markets. As the family office takes a more active role in shaping the company's next phase of growth, it is looking to bring on board a sharp, analytically driven Consultant/Analyst to support this agenda.
Roles and Responsibilities
- Analytically driven Consultant/Analyst who will report directly to and guide the Managing Partner of the family office — who also sits on the Board of — on all matters related to the pharma portfolio.
- The role demands someone with deep pharma industry knowledge, strong analytical horsepower, and the polish of a top-tier consulting background. You will be expected to understand both the science and the business of pharma — from API manufacturing and regulatory frameworks to commercial strategy and capital allocation.
- Strategic Advisory & Analysis
- Develop frameworks and strategic analyses to support investment and operational decisions relating to the company
- Conduct deep-dives into pharma sector trends, API markets, competitive landscape, regulatory shifts, and emerging opportunities
- Prepare high-quality Board-level presentations, memos, and strategic briefs on behalf of the Managing Partner
- Translate complex analytical outputs into clear, actionable narratives for senior management and the Board
- Managing Partner Support & Advisory
- Act as the articulation layer between the Managing Partner and the Board — structuring thoughts, crystalizing decisions, and driving follow through
- Understand the mindset, priorities, and concerns of Board members and top management; help the Managing Partner navigate these effectively
- Facilitate strategic conversations, prepare agendas, and ensure alignment between family office intent and portfolio company direction
- Implementation & Execution Oversight
- Track strategic initiatives at RL Fine Chem against defined milestones; flag risks and course-correction needs proactively
- Liaise with functional heads at RL Fine Chem on strategy execution — manufacturing scale-up, capacity planning, BD, and regulatory compliance
- Support the Managing Partner in evaluating new pharma investments, partnerships, or adjacency opportunities
- Research & Market Intelligence
- Maintain updated views on the Indian and global pharma/API landscape, including CDSCO, USFDA, and EU regulatory dynamics
- Build market intelligence on specialty APIs, CDMO trends, CMO landscapes, and generics pricing environments
- Identify benchmarks, best practices, and peer comparisons relevant to strategic positioning
Skills and qualifications
- 7–10 years of total professional experience, with a primary background in pharma or healthcare consulting at a Tier-1 firm (McKinsey, BCG, Bain; PwC, Deloitte, EY, KPMG; ZS Associates, IQVIA, or equivalent)
- Direct industry exposure to pharma operations, API manufacturing, or healthcare delivery — either through client engagements or prior stints in the sector — is essential
- Sound understanding of the API value chain, formulations landscape, and specialty pharma segments
- Familiarity with CDSCO, USFDA, and GMP compliance frameworks
- Working knowledge of CDMO/CMO business models, pharma licensing, and technology transfer
- Awareness of capital markets, M&A, and fund structures in the pharma context is a plus
- Candidates who combine a consulting pedigree with hands-on pharma/healthcare industry exposure will be strongly preferred over those with consulting experience alone
- Prior exposure to family offices, closely held businesses, or promoter-led organizations is a plus
- MBA from a top-tier institution (IIMs, ISB, XLRI, or equivalent Tier-1 B-school)
- Background in pharmacy, life sciences, chemical engineering, or a related technical field is highly preferred
- Exceptional written and verbal communication — capable of crafting Board-level documents independently
- High analytical rigor with strong financial modelling and data interpretation skills
- Ability to operate in an ambiguous, fast-moving environment with limited institutional structure
- Comfort working in a small, lean team close to the Managing Partner — equal parts thinker and doer
- Executive presence and the ability to engage credibly with senior management and Board members
